Вакансия в архиве, на неё нельзя откликнуться.

Ops-инженер к Злым марсианам (Kubernetes, Chef)

11 марта 20189884 просмотра
Описание вакансии

В популярную интернет-секту «Злые марсиане» нужен еще один ops-инженер на эксплуатацию интернет-проектов. Нам интересны как новички, отлично знающие основы (Linux, Web, RDBMS), так и зубры с большим опытом эксплуатации интернет-проектов.

Злые марсиане делают продуктовую разработку для крупных интернет-компаний и дерзких новичков на Западе и в России. Мы занимаемся всеми техническими аспектами продукта: предположения и метрики, дизайн, спецификации и сценарии, планирование, разработка (веб, мобайл, машинное обучение), серверная инфраструктура и обучение. Так, мы делали всю разработку для российского Groupon, разрабатываем несколько успешных продуктов для eBay, запустили Рокетбанк, улучшили сервис-ориентированную архитектуру Gett. Марсиане — команда полностью распределенная. Все в команде умеют программировать — в том числе руководители и дизайнеры; многие марсиане — open source-головорезы.

Вакансия

Приходите к нам, если вам по душе включиться в крутую команду марсианского проекта и работать со всеми плечом к плечу над решением технических задач. Вы будете участвовать во всей жизни продукта: от выбора платформы и внедрения новых архитектурных решений — до сопровождения, управления ростом нагрузки и реагирования на нештатные ситуации по очереди с другими ops-инженерами, когда наступает время дежурить (pager duty). И, конечно, работая у нас, вы можете реализоваться не только по части эксплуатации, но и по части разработки.

Мы будем рады как уже состоявшимся ops-инженерам с багажом опыта и знаний в сопровождении интернет-проектов, так и относительным новичкам в деле. Для новичков есть парная вакансия юниора: там вас научат технологиям, что написаны ниже — при условии, что вы отлично разбираетесь в основах (Linux, окружение, нетворкинг).

Обязанности

Так мы видим отличного ops-инженера:

  • готовность учиться всему новому: книги, конференции, «раскопки» исходного кода;
  • отличное знание Linux и окружения; здорово, если есть многолетний опыт администрирования «в бою» — но можно научиться с нами;
  • опыт администрирования реляционных БД (у нас PostgreSQL). Отлично, если кандидат имеет опыт обнаружения и устранения узких мест;
  • понимание принципов работы контейнерной виртуализации (Docker);  желательно — опыт с внедрением и эксплуатацией Kubernetes;
  • стремление к максимальной автоматизации инфраструктуры и опыт с системами управления конфигураций (у нас Chef);
  • опыт развертывания и администрирования веб-приложений на современных языках и платформах (Ruby, Go, JVM);
  • понимание важности правильно настроенного (а значит — проверенного в бою) резервного копирования и системы мониторинга всей инфраструктуры (у нас Prometheus, Grafana).
  • готовность реагировать на нештатные ситуации по очереди со своими коллегами, быстро устранять проблемы и делать так, чтобы робот в будущем будил вас как можно меньше;
  • умение программировать хотя бы на одном скриптовом языке;
  • огромным плюсом будет владение языком Go и опыт программирования на нем (open source, патчи, PR);
  • английский для чтения — обязательно; английский для общения с заказчиками в чате и на звонках — очень желательно.

Условия

  • работа полностью удаленная (но есть офисы в Москве, Питере и Нью-Йорке);
  • возможность путешествовать: работа — это то, что делаешь, а не где находишься;
  • адекватный коллектив без неадекватного коллективизма;
  • интересные проекты с серьезными задачами — есть, где прокачаться;
  • помогаем расти и развиваться: поощряем участие в опенсорсе и выступления на конференциях;
  • индексируемая, «белая» зарплата по результатам собеседования; ДМС.

Дополнительные инструкции

Напишите краткий рассказ о себе и своих проектах (подробнее о том, что делали именно вы, что сделали и чем гордитесь). Если успели отметиться в open source — пришлите ссылки на профиль GitHub, ваши проекты, или патчи и pull request’ы, в которых вы приняли участие.

Отправьте все на obey@evilmartians.com с пометкой «Ops». Пожалуйста, не отправляйте стандартные резюме, из которых все равно ничего толком о кандидате понять нельзя.

После того, как вы пришлете рассказ о себе с примерами кода, мы можем пригласить вас на звонок для собеседования. На собеседовании мы не задаем «задачек на сообразительность» второй свежести и не просим кодировать вживую, а спрашиваем по существу. Тем, кто отлично прошел собеседование, мы предложим выполнить самостоятельную работу (как правило, в open source — создать полезный gem или сделать PR в существующий проект).

Ваш отклик
No content.icon.access denied
Вакансия в архиве
Вакансия в архиве, на неё нельзя откликнуться.